I have grown and harvested my crop the other day. I grow one female inclosed with a male to get seeds. What do I have to do to the seeds before I can plant them again. I tryed to Germinate them, and no root is showing, It's Been 4 days. Do I need to dry them out first?:cry:

If you let them dry on a plate or open bowl for 3 to 4 weeks your germination rates will go up. It is best to presoak them till they sink them put them between damp paper towels.
If they don’t germ within a couple of days. Very gingerly put them between some tweezers or needle nose pliers and crack them open slightly, then put them back in the paper towels.
The tap root should come out in 2 to 3 days.
Another trick is to line a match box or some container with 220 grit sandpaper and shake your seeds around inside for a few minutes. This will thin the seed coat making them easier to pop open.
Until the seeds have air dried for least a month you cant really expect high germination rates unless you assist the seeds open.
